WebThe average Forensic Psychologist salary in Seattle, WA is $74,068 as of February 27, 2024, but the salary range typically falls between $66,893 and $82,801.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ession. WebThe state of Washington employs psychologists who specialize in forensic evaluations, such as competency evaluations as stipulated in RCW 10.77 . The evaluation typically involves a review of the defendant’s mental health history, education and work history. The defendant participates in a clinical interview with a psychologist.
